Fall Cleaning Checklist: Prep Your Home Before the Holiday Rush

Fall is the perfect time to reset your home. With the holidays right around the corner, you’ll soon have guests, family gatherings, and plenty of activity. Doing a deep clean now not only makes your home more comfortable but also saves you stress later.


Why Fall Cleaning Matters

  • Seasonal shift: As the weather cools, windows close and indoor air gets stale—dust, allergens, and odors build up faster.

  • Guest prep: Hosting becomes much easier when you’ve already tackled the big cleaning tasks.

  • Holiday readiness: Thanksgiving and Christmas creep up fast—doing the heavy work now frees you to enjoy the season.


The Fall Cleaning Checklist

  1. Windows & curtains: Clean glass for brighter rooms and wash or vacuum curtains to remove dust.

  2. Baseboards & walls: Wipe down scuffs and grime that build up unnoticed.

  3. Carpets & rugs: A professional deep clean refreshes fibers and removes allergens before the family piles in.

  4. Closets: Rotate summer clothes out and bring jackets and sweaters to the front.

  5. Kitchen: Wipe cabinets, clean the oven, and check pantry expiration dates before holiday cooking starts.

  6. Outdoor prep: Rake leaves, sweep porches, and store summer gear.


Bonus Tip: Focus on High-Use Areas

If you’re pressed for time, prioritize kitchens, bathrooms, and entryways—these get the most traffic during the holidays.
